As the UN Special Envoy on Climate Action and Finance in 2019, Mark Carney described climate change as “the world’s greatest existential threat.”
As the governor of the Bank of England, he started the Net Zero Banking Alliance.
But now he's the prime minister of a petrostate.
"Oilsands production now accounts for 31 per cent of the total Canadian emissions. "
"Prime Minister Mark Carney’s government is quietly developing a national electricity strategy to be released early this year.
The goal is to “harness clean energy” and to drive greenhouse gas emissions down by decarbonizing transportation, buildings and heavy industry, while boosting economic growth and addressing affordability concerns."

"Carney, after all, isn’t just trying to diversify Canada’s trade relationships away from the United States. He’s also quietly laying the groundwork for a more comprehensive embrace of an electricity-first economy, one that’s already being built in places like China and Europe. He is, in other words, skating to where that infernal puck is going, even if he doesn’t want to say as much out loud just yet."
